City Tour of Natal with visit to Cotovelo Beach

The story of Natal is told by monuments such as the Reis Magos Fortress, which refers to the foundation of the city, historic buildings that were the scene of the city's participation in World War II, to the modern Dunas Arena, stadium that hosted the 2014 World Cup . During this tour we will also get to know the curiosities, habits and details of the Natal culture, exalted in the work of the historian Câmara Cascudo and expressed through the handicraft and the rich gastronomy of the state

Itinerary

Natal, capital of Rio Grande do Norte, is known as the "city of the sun" for enjoying sunny days almost all year round. The city developed between the Potengi River and the sea, sheltering impressive landscapes, marked by the contrast between the blue sea and the dunes covered by Atlantic forest.

After pick up at the hotels, passengers continue their journey to enjoy the panoramic tour through the streets of the historic center. Afterwards, an optional boat ride on the Potengi River, to have a privileged view of the historic center, including the Reis Magos Fortress, the first milestone of the city. Perched on the rocks overlooking the ocean, this fascinating structure is sure to capture your amazement. It is possible to take an optional visit to the interior (entrance fee not included); such visit is highly recommended.

Continuing onward, tourists are invited to an optional visit to the athlete-restricted areas of the Dunas Arena, including changing rooms, a warm-up room and even the field!

To continue the tour, you will visit craft centers, where it is impossible not to be enchanted by the pieces of colored sand, embroidery and other typical artistic productions in the region. At the Ponta Negra Market, you can try cashew nuts prepared in different ways.

Finally, tourists will enjoy the afternoon at Cotovelo Beach, where they will be able to taste typical dishes of the local cuisine while enjoying the warm waters of this enchanting beach.
